#17ddaa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17ddaa is composed of 9% red, 86.7% green and 66.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 164.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#17ddaa color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00bb55.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#17ddaa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010806 is the darkest color, while #f5f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#17ddaa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757f7c is the less saturated color, while #04f0b3 is the most saturated one.
